The Bishop Rock Lighthouse, Scilly Isles, 1858
Engraving of the Bishop Rock lighthouse, off the Scilly Isles, October 1858. The lighthouse was built between 1851 and 1858, to a design by Mr. Walker of the Trinity House Corporation, and went into service on 1st September of that year

EDITORS COMMENTS
This engraving captures the majestic Bishop Rock Lighthouse, standing proudly off the coast of the Scilly Isles in October 1858. The lighthouse, designed by Mr. Walker of the Trinity House Corporation, was a beacon of hope and safety for sailors navigating the treacherous waters surrounding the Isles.
Constructed between 1851 and 1858, this historical structure began its service on September 1st of that year. Its towering presence provided guidance and protection to countless ships passing through these perilous waters.
